I would like assign tasks (or macros) to "F" keys. This would allow changing chart templates or price styles with a single key rather than multiple key strokes.

You can apply templates at the push of a button on the customisable custom toolbar. You can also add application links to ,say, NotePad, which is really handy for editing formulas etc. Check in the user manual. Hope this helps. wabbit :D
